Amulet fragment

Egyptian
Late Period
760–332 B.C.
Findspot: Egypt, Giza, North of pyramid I-b

Medium/Technique Faience
Dimensions Height x width x thickness: 2.35 x 1.9 x 1.1 cm (15/16 x 3/4 x 7/16 in.)
Credit Line Harvard University—Boston Museum of Fine Arts Expedition
Accession Number24.2385
NOT ON VIEW
ClassificationsJewelry / AdornmentAmulets

DescriptionMiddle portion of small statuette of pregnant goddess or woman, back plain.
ProvenanceFrom Giza, north of pyramid I-b. 1924: excavated by the Harvard University–Museum of Fine Arts Expedition; assigned to the MFA by the government of Egypt.
